Job Description

The Licensed Child Care Administrator is responsible for overseeing the daily operations of a child care facility, ensuring compliance with state licensing regulations, and maintaining a safe, nurturing, and educational environment for children. This role includes staff supervision, program development, family engagement, and administrative management. Key Responsibilities 1. Regulatory Compliance Ensure the facility complies with all state and local licensing regulations Maintain proper records, including staff files, child records, and inspection reports Prepare for and manage licensing inspections and audits 2. Program Management Develop and implement age-appropriate educational programs Monitor classroom activities to ensure quality standards are met Maintain a safe, clean, and developmentally appropriate environment 3. Staff Supervision & Development Hire, train, and supervise teachers and support staff Conduct performance evaluations and provide ongoing coaching Ensure staff meet required certifications and training hours 4. Family & Community Relations Build strong relationships with parents and guardians Address concerns, feedback, and conflict resolution Promote the center within the community 5. Administrative & Financial Oversight Manage enrollment, attendance, and scheduling Oversee budget, billing, and payroll processes Order supplies and manage facility resources 6. Health & Safety Enforce health, sanitation, and safety policies Ensure emergency procedures are in place and practiced Monitor child well-being and incident reporting Qualifications Must hold a valid Child Care Administrator License (per state requirements) Associate's or Bachelor's degree in Early Childhood Education, Child Development, or related field Previous experience in child care or preschool management Strong leadership, communication, and organizational skills Knowledge of licensing regulations and child development principles Preferred Skills Leadership and team-building abilities Conflict resolution and problem-solving skills Time management and multitasking Familiarity with child care management software Work Environment Child care center or preschool setting Requires both office work and active classroom supervision May involve lifting, standing, and engaging with children throughout the day.
